1. I have an iPhone/iPad/iPod with Lightning Connector. Is the PocketDock FireWire compatible with Apple’s Lightning to 30-pin Adapter?
Apple’s Lightning to 30-pin Adapter does not support FireWire, thus the PocketDock FireWire is not supported.

If you are looking for line out audio together with USB connectivity, we'd suggest to use the ultra-compact SendStation PocketDock Line Out Mini USB together with Apple’s Lightning to 30-pin Adapter.

Sync & Charge
 
1. Can I sync my iPod/iPhone/iPad using the PocketDock’s FireWire port?
Only if it is one of the following models:
  • iPod mini
  • 3G iPod
  • 4G iPod incl. iPod photo and iPod color

All iPod models thereafter and all iPhones and iPads in general do not support sync over FireWire.
 
2. Can I charge my iPod/iPhone/iPad using the PocketDock’s FireWire port?
Yes, if it is one of the following models:
  • iPod mini
  • 1G iPod nano
  • 2G iPod nano
  • 3G iPod nano
  • 3G iPod
  • 4G iPod (incl. iPod photo and iPod color)
  • 5G iPod video
  • 6G iPod classic
  • 1G iPod touch
  • 2G iPhone

All iPod & iPhone models thereafter and iPads in general do not support charging through FireWire.
 
3. Can I use 4-pin FireWire connections (also known as i.Link™) for charging?
No, due to the fact that 4-pin FireWire 400 (1394a) doesn’t provide any power, it can be used to sync only. For FireWire charging the port on your computer or power supply needs to have either the typical 6-pin FireWire 400 (IEEE 1394a) connector or the 9-pin FireWire 800 (IEEE 1394b) connector.
